VW’s ‘lucky’ 13 forced to share Eu135m fee pot
Bookrunners on Volkswagen’s Eu4.2bn share placement will bag one of the largest fee pots to be earned in equity capital markets this year. However, banks’ glee at winning the prestigious mandate will have been tempered by the prospect of having to share the fee pool among 13 institutions as the German carmaker tries to look after all of its relationship banks.
